Proof of income

Whether you want to apply for a loan or just for a government benefit such as food stamps or even housing assistance, you need to prove your income is high enough to make you a proper credit risk or even low enough to make you eligible for aid.

If that income also includes Social Security benefits, you can easily get the evidence you need (it only takes a matter of minutes) via the Social Security Administration’s online My Social Security service. With a Social Security account, you can easily customize, download, and even print a copy of your benefit verification letter, which also serves as proof of your Social Security income.

Moreover, you can use your account to review your earnings history, check the current or even future benefits, order a replacement Social Security or Medicare card, and access any other Social Security services.
